Bruce M Stanfield Nyemaster Goode, P.C.700 Walnut St., Suite 1300Des Moines, IA 50309United States| Class | Description | Status | First use |
|---|---|---|---|
| 009 | Automated process control system, namely, micro-processor based hardware and software used to monitor the status of industrial machinery, namely, turbines, generators and compressors; Automated process control system, namely, micro-processor based hardware and software used to monitor the status of industrial processes, namely, power generation, electrical distribution and oil and gas processing | ACTIVE | Nov 30, 2007 |
| 042 | Designing and creating industrial process control computer hardware and software systems used to monitor the status of turbines, compressors, generators, and oil and gas processing | ACTIVE | Nov 30, 2007 |
